Klaviyo & Facebook Integration Guide

Yes, Klaviyo integrates with Facebook through a native connection that lets you sync audiences, run targeted ads, and track conversions without manual work.

Klaviyo and Facebook work together to extend your email marketing reach into paid social channels. If you’re already using Klaviyo to segment customers and build email campaigns, the Facebook integration lets you take those same audiences and target them with ads on Facebook and Instagram. This is especially useful for e-commerce brands that want to retarget customers who’ve engaged with emails but haven’t purchased, or to reach lookalike audiences based on your best customers.

How the Integration Works

The Klaviyo-Facebook integration operates as a one-way sync from Klaviyo to Facebook, with conversion data flowing back. Here’s what happens under the hood:

  • Audience Sync: You select a Klaviyo list or segment in Klaviyo’s interface and map it to a Facebook Custom Audience. Klaviyo automatically pushes subscriber email addresses (hashed for privacy) to Facebook, creating or updating that audience in real time as people join or leave your Klaviyo list.
  • Ad Targeting: Once synced, you use those Klaviyo-powered audiences directly in Facebook Ads Manager to create targeted campaigns. You can build ads that speak to specific customer behaviors—like “people who clicked an email about our sale” or “customers who abandoned their cart.”
  • Conversion Tracking: The integration includes a Facebook Pixel connection so Klaviyo can track when people who see your Facebook ads complete a purchase or other conversion event on your website. This data flows back into Klaviyo for reporting and campaign optimization.
  • Lookalike Audiences: Facebook uses your synced Klaviyo audience as a seed to create Lookalike Audiences—new potential customers who behave similarly to your best subscribers. This expands your reach beyond your existing list.
  • No Manual CSV Uploads: Instead of exporting lists from Klaviyo and manually uploading them to Facebook every time your audience changes, the integration keeps everything synchronized automatically.

Key Features & Capabilities

Here’s what you can actually do once the integration is live:

  • Retarget Email Subscribers: Build a Facebook campaign targeting only the people who opened your last email campaign but didn’t click through. This bridges email and paid social for higher conversion rates.
  • Segment-Based Audiences: Sync any Klaviyo segment—customers who spent over $100, people in a specific geographic location, or subscribers who haven’t purchased in 90 days—directly to Facebook as a Custom Audience. No need to manually create these in Facebook.
  • Win-Back Campaigns: Identify inactive subscribers in Klaviyo and sync them to a Facebook audience, then run low-cost ads to re-engage them before removing them from your list.
  • Lookalike Expansion: Use your high-value customer segment from Klaviyo as the foundation for a Facebook Lookalike Audience, reaching thousands of new prospects who match your best customers’ profiles.
  • Cross-Channel Attribution: Track which Facebook ads led to purchases, then see that data reflected in Klaviyo’s campaign performance reports. This helps you understand the full customer journey across email and social.
  • Dynamic Product Ads: Combine Klaviyo’s product data with Facebook’s dynamic ads to show personalized product recommendations to people based on what they’ve browsed or purchased.

Setup Difficulty

Medium (15–30 minutes, some configuration required)

Setting up the integration involves a few steps but doesn’t require coding. You’ll need to:

  1. Connect your Facebook Business Account to Klaviyo by authorizing the app in Klaviyo’s integrations dashboard.
  2. Install the Facebook Pixel on your website (or confirm it’s already installed if you’ve been running Facebook ads).
  3. Select which Klaviyo lists or segments you want to sync to Facebook.
  4. Map those segments to new or existing Facebook Custom Audiences.
  5. Test the sync by checking that a small audience appears in Facebook Ads Manager within a few minutes.

The main time investment is understanding which Klaviyo segments make sense to sync and setting up your Facebook Business Account correctly if you haven’t already. If you’re new to Facebook Ads Manager, you may want to spend extra time learning the platform, but the Klaviyo side is straightforward.

Alternatives to Native Integration

If the native Klaviyo-Facebook integration doesn’t fully meet your needs, consider these options:

  • Zapier or Make: Use a no-code automation platform to trigger Facebook Custom Audience updates based on Klaviyo list changes, or to log Facebook ad performance back into Klaviyo. This adds flexibility if you need custom logic, though it may introduce slight delays compared to native sync.
  • Facebook Conversions API: If you need more granular server-side conversion tracking beyond what the Pixel provides, you can use Facebook’s Conversions API in combination with Klaviyo to send purchase and event data directly to Facebook without relying on browser cookies.
  • Third-Party CDP: Platforms like Segment or mParticle sit between Klaviyo and Facebook, allowing you to build more complex audience rules and sync to multiple ad platforms at once. This is overkill for most small-to-mid-sized businesses but useful if you’re managing audiences across many channels.

Frequently Asked Questions

How often does Klaviyo sync audiences to Facebook?

Klaviyo syncs audiences to Facebook in near real-time, typically within a few minutes of a subscriber being added to or removed from a list or segment. Facebook may take an additional few hours to fully process and activate the audience for ad targeting, but the data transfer from Klaviyo is immediate.

Can I sync all my Klaviyo subscribers to Facebook, or just specific segments?

You can sync any Klaviyo list or segment. Most businesses sync specific segments (e.g., “High-Value Customers,” “Cart Abandoners,” “Email Openers”) rather than their entire subscriber base, because targeted audiences perform better in ads. You can set up multiple syncs to different Facebook Custom Audiences if needed.

What data does Klaviyo send to Facebook?

Klaviyo sends hashed email addresses to Facebook to match against Facebook user accounts. It does not send passwords, phone numbers, or other sensitive personal data. Facebook uses these hashed emails to identify which of its users match your Klaviyo audience, then targets ads to those people.

Do I need a Facebook Pixel for this integration to work?

Yes, the Facebook Pixel is required to track conversions (purchases, signups, etc.) that result from your Facebook ads. Without it, you won’t be able to measure ROI or attribute sales back to your campaigns. Klaviyo’s integration setup will guide you through installing the Pixel if you haven’t already.
